问题描述
|
为什么
sql-server锁定监视器线程无法
解决死锁?
我没有太多细节,但是我的朋友抱怨
sql Server(2005&2008)
数据库上不时发生死锁。
据我所知,
sql Server死锁检测机制可以很好地处理死锁情况,
方法是选择其中
一个处理作为受害者,然后终止/回滚它,这样其他过程就可以完成,因此不会有死锁在那里
解决。
在任何情况下,
sql Server死锁处理可能失败,或者可能被
关闭?
提前致谢
解决方法
死锁处理只能导致一个连接被杀死。
这是解决死锁情况的唯一解决方案,该死锁情况是在两个进程相互阻塞时发生的。因此任何人都无法进行,必须中止